| Prima-Facie Evidence of Guilt.

Effective: October 20, 1994

Latest Legislation: Senate Bill 182 - 120th General Assembly

The finding of a gun, net, seine, boat, trap, or other device that is set, maintained, used, or had in possession in violation of the Revised Code or division rule is prima-facie evidence of the guilt of the person setting, maintaining, using, or possessing that property. The finding of a wild animal, or part thereof, unlawfully in the possession of any person is prima-facie evidence of the guilt of that person.
